How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Northchase?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Northchase 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,391 | $1,179 | $1,756 |
Northchase 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,750 | $1,249 | $4,954 |
Northchase 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,957 | $1,466 | $2,400 |
Northchase 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,442 | $2,392 | $2,502 |

What Are Walk Score®, Transit Score®, and Bike Score® Ratings?
- Walk Score® measures the walkability of any address.
- Transit Score® measures access to public transit.
- Bike Score® measures the bikeability of any address.
